I used PhotoJam 4 Deluxe to create VideoCDs.

I have a Dell Pentium 4 with 1 MB RAM and XP Pro with Service Pack 2.

I recently downloaded Media Player 10.

I am (now) not able to view my VideoCD's (created with PhotoJam 4 Deluxe) using Media Player 10.

I received the following message: 'Windows Media Player cannot play the file. One or more codecs required to play the file could not be found'.

The VideoCD's (that I created) play just fine on DVD Players attached to televisions. However, the VideoCD's (that I created) do not play on my computer.

I have downloaded codecs from both the DivX and Microsoft sites. (I hope I downloaded the correct codecs) After that I re-booted my computer. I still cannot view PhotoJam VideoCD's on my computer.

Where do I find the codecs to allow me to use Windows Media Player 10 to view the PhotoJams that I create on my computer.

That message can also occur even if you
have the right codecs, but you have a
codec conflict ..try disabling some in your
multimedia settings/devices/video
compression codecs.... (i'm not sure
where it would be exactly on XP).
For example, I had this problem myself
with the AC3 codecs, i couldn't view dvd
until i removed them entirely...
